Actors Ensemble of Berkeley announces auditions for our production of Hamlet, which will be performed at 4 p.m.Saturdays and Sundays, July 7th - July 22nd, opening Wednesday, July 4th, at the wondrous John Hinkel Park Amphitheatre.  Rehearsals will begin the week of May 20th and will be split between locations in Berkeley and Temple Beth Hillel, Richmond.

The production builds on the version originally produced for radio by the BBC, and will run approximately 90 minutes in two acts with an intermission.  In an innovative twist, the part of Hamlet will be shared among all the 8-10 cast members, at times as an individual, and at times as a chorus, in a manner reminiscent of The Gospel at Colonus.

Our production will be directed by Stanley Spenger, who has had a long career in Bay Area theatre, including directing four previous productions of Hamlet. The founder of Berkeley's Subterranean Shakespeare theatre company, Stanley most recently played the lead in Butterfield 8's production of King Lear.

Actors Ensemble is the longest-running theatre organization in Berkeley, founded in 1957. We aim to produce quality theatre emphasizing the ensemble, with a community flavor.
